Beetel Teletech today launched a new Android 2.2 (Froyo) tablet Magiq Glide, following the launch of the Magiq and Magiq II tablets in India.

According to a press release, the Magiq Glide has a 7.0-in WVGA screen, 2 MP front and rear camera and 8GB internal memory which is expandable to 16 GB. The device has a 2200 mAh battery and supports Wi-Fi, 3G and telephony. Magiq Glide is powered by a 1 GHz processor.

The release quotes Vinod Sawhny–Executive Director & CEO, Beetel Teletech Limited, “The Magiq Glide is the latest addition to our successful Magiq range of tablets which has been highly appreciated by the Indian consumers. After an extensive market research and keeping in mind the feedback received from our customers on our previous products we have come up with the Magiq Glide. The new tablet has all the features available in our previous products which our customers liked and additionally we have added a capacitive touch screen to enrich the touch experience.”

The Beetel Magiq Glide carries a price-tag of Rs. 11,999.
